Alchemy CEO Nikil Viswanathan on How AI Agents Will Drive the Future of Crypto-Native Commerce

April 25, 2026 Priya Shah – Business Editor Business

Alchemy CEO Nikil Viswanathan argues crypto infrastructure is evolving to serve AI agents rather than human users, signaling a structural shift in global commerce as autonomous systems begin executing transactions on blockchain rails without intermediaries, a trend that could redefine liquidity provision, settlement layers, and regulatory boundaries in digital asset markets by 2027.

The AI-Agent Commerce Thesis

Viswanathan’s assertion challenges the foundational assumption that blockchain networks were designed for human-centric utilize cases like retail trading or remittances. Instead, he posits that the next phase of adoption will be driven by machine-to-machine value transfer—AI agents trading compute, data, or services in real time using permissionless protocols. This mirrors early internet protocols built for machine communication (like SMTP or FTP) before human interfaces emerged. The implication is clear: infrastructure must prioritize low-latency execution, deterministic finality, and programmable compliance over user experience optimizations.

Current data supports this inflection point. Alchemy’s internal metrics present a 300% year-over-year increase in API calls originating from non-human endpoints, with over 60% of new developer projects on its platform involving autonomous agents executing smart contracts without direct human oversight. These agents operate in verticals like decentralized AI training marketplaces, where models bid for GPU cycles using crypto-native payment rails, and algorithmic liquidity provisioning in DeFi protocols, where bots rebalance pools across chains at sub-second intervals.

“We’re seeing AI agents settle cross-border transactions in stablecoins faster and cheaper than any correspondent banking network—this isn’t speculative. it’s operational today in pilot programs with Fortune 500 supply chain managers.”

— Sarah Guo, Partner at Conviction Capital, speaking at the Token2049 Singapore summit, March 2026

Liquidity and Settlement Implications

The rise of agent-driven commerce introduces novel strains on existing crypto infrastructure. Unlike human users who tolerate latency for security, AI agents require millisecond-finality settlement to avoid arbitrage losses in high-frequency strategies. This puts pressure on Layer 1 consensus mechanisms and exposes bottlenecks in cross-chain bridging—where current solutions average 2–5 minute finality windows, inadequate for agent arbitrage loops.

To address this, enterprises are turning to specialized B2B providers offering blockchain infrastructure-as-a-service that optimize validator sets for predictable block times and integrate with real-time oracle networks. These platforms enable agents to verify off-chain conditions (like API-triggered events) and execute on-chain actions within a single atomic transaction—a capability critical for use cases like dynamic pricing in autonomous freight networks.

the surge in agent-to-agent transactions amplifies demand for crypto-native compliance tooling that can monitor machine behavior for anomalous patterns without relying on KYC frameworks built for humans. Firms are deploying behavioral analytics engines that flag deviations in transaction timing, gas patterns, or counterparty interaction frequency—tools already adopted by crypto custodians managing institutional DeFi exposure.

Regulatory and Structural Risks

This shift raises unresolved questions about accountability. When an AI agent executes a flawed trade due to a hallucinated data input, who bears liability—the model trainer, the deploying enterprise, or the protocol operator? Current regulatory regimes like MiCA in the EU or the U.S. Treasury’s Framework for International Engagement on Digital Assets assume human actors at the endpoint of transactions, creating a jurisdictional gray zone.

Forward-looking enterprises are preemptively engaging financial regulatory law firms with expertise in emerging tech to draft governance frameworks that assign clear lines of responsibility in agent-driven flows. These include smart contract audit trails with explainable AI logs and mandatory circuit breakers triggered by anomalous volume spikes—practices piloted in Singapore’s Project Orchid sandbox for wholesale CBDC use cases.

The macroeconomic impact remains uncertain. If AI agents capture even 10% of global B2B payment volume by 2030—a conservative estimate given current growth in machine-to-machine IoT transactions—this could redirect hundreds of billions in annual fees from traditional payment networks to blockchain settlement layers. Such a shift would compress EBITDA margins for legacy processors even as boosting demand for tokenized treasury management services offered by specialized corporate treasury solutions providers.


As autonomous systems redefine the rails of global commerce, the winners will be those who build infrastructure not for human convenience but for machine precision—where finality is non-negotiable, composability is enforced by code, and trust is minimized through cryptographic guarantees rather than institutional reputation.
